Mercedes prepared to forego young driver test as punishment
Mercedes prepared to forego young driver test as punishment 21 June, 2013 Brendon Hartley during the Young Drivers Test, at Magny Cours in 2012 Mercedes would be willing to miss a Formula 1 young driver test at Silverstone in July if a tribunal decides to punish them for allegedly breaking the testing rules last month, their lawyer said on Thursday.
Paul Harris, representing the British-based team at a hearing in Paris that could impose a range of sanctions including exclusion from the championship itself, said Mercedes should be cleared.
If that was not to be the case, he suggested a reprimand would suffice.
